About Carvana
At Carvana, we sell cars but we aren’t car salesmen. Our promise is simple: we won’t sell a car to a customer that we wouldn’t
sell to our own Mom. Period. To make sure our car’s are in
first-rate condition, we’ve built multiple vehicle Reconditioning Centers around the country, where our cars are inspected,
perfected, and photographed before reaching the Carvana website. Using our Carvana Certified 150-point inspection process, we’re
able to verify that every vehicle meets our rigorous mechanical and cosmetic standards. We strive to provide only the highest
quality vehicles to our customers in our mission to deliver a no-hassle, better car buying experience. We are actively looking for
passionate and talented individuals who can help us deliver on that promise.

This is a supervisory position in an Inspection Center overseeing a team carrying out daily operations within a Carvana Inspection
Center.. The Reconditioning Manager oversees all aspects of the vehicle reconditioning process and directs at least five leads and
up to 70 front line associates in a lean manufacturing environment. This role will be responsible for maintaining a culture of
continuous improvement and high associate engagement while meeting quality, production, and cost objectives.

Position Overview: The role oversees multiple reconditioning lines and is responsible to ensure necessary production metrics are consistently met. What you’ll be doing: * Oversee multiple reconditioning lines within the Inspection & Reconditioning Center (IC), planning production for a full working shift. * Fully manage facilities to meet or exceed targets in production, cost, and quality when the General Manager is not onsite. * Quickly identify bottlenecks that affect site throughput and efficiency. Conduct root cause analysis, develop action plans, and execute with the site leadership team and associates. * Conduct weekly site performance reviews with Senior Reconditioning leadership, reporting on performance versus targets, challenges, and countermeasures. * Guide daily site manager huddles to establish the day’s tone and priorities. * Aid in the execution of Continuous Improvement projects at home site and, if applicable, throughout the region/network, while implementing and training process changes. * Foster growth and development in our Reconditioning Lead and Manager populations by supporting Development Plans and providing regular competency-based feedback. * Embody Carvana values through effective leadership, teamwork, and communication on the shop floor. * Uphold Carvana operating standards and processes. * Ensure compliance with all health, safety and loss prevention guidelines. What the job requires: * Must be open to relocation, ideally nationwide but at minimum regionally (Northeast, Southeast, Midwest, West Coast). * Ability to maintain high volume and high-quality content in a fast-paced environment. * Experience leading a team of over 50 associates and a track record of developing employees. * Proven ability to solve urgent operational challenges through root cause analysis. * Excellent communication skills. * 8+ years of management experience either in an automotive or lean manufacturing environment. * Valid unrestricted driver’s license with a clean driving record in the last 3 years. * Must be able to read, write, speak and understand English. * Must be at least 18 years of age. * Requires standing for extended periods of time with frequent stretching, reaching, walking, stooping, pushing, and/or pulling in an environment that may be cold, hot, noisy, and wet and may have fumes or odors due to vehicle maintenance. * Requires use of safety equipment that may include but not limited to face shield or goggles, non-slip shoes, gloves, mask, and other protective garments and equipment. * Ability to work variable schedule(s) as necessary. * Must be able to lift up to 60 pounds independently; majority of lifting from knee to shoulder heights; other lifting required from various levels. * Must be able to walk up to three miles each day.
